Output dfe0338f72072117953f91a320c4b0ec7a4a41af6c4b57bdacd924f85df8ff07:2

value
17840000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ab814dbc6b2762a2018247201e6dfdf8c6bb608 OP_EQUAL
address
39xhG1kqFY55LseuB7PUh8beRdBGw9QtD5
transaction
dfe0338f72072117953f91a320c4b0ec7a4a41af6c4b57bdacd924f85df8ff07
spent
true